EDITORS COMMENTS
This striking portrait print captures Maximilian II Maria Emanuel, Elector of Bavaria, in all his regal glory. With his long curly hair cascading down his shoulders and a suit of historical armor adorning his figure, Maximilian exudes power and authority. The intricate details of the armor showcase the craftsmanship of the time period, while Maximilian's stoic expression hints at the weight of responsibility that comes with ruling over Bavaria. As a key figure in German history, Maximilian II Maria Emanuel left a lasting legacy during his reign from 1679 to 1726. His contributions to Bavarian society and politics have been well-documented, making him a significant figure in European royalty.
